Address

MMZhmRdCeRgt25aA8tPgJ3NH195CbKZNmb

45.67526362 MONA

Confirmed
Total Received121.45207553 MONA
Total Sent75.77681191 MONA
Final Balance45.67526362 MONA
No. Transactions5

Transactions

 
MMZhmRdCeRgt25aA8tPgJ3NH195CbKZNmb45.67526362 MONA×
MMZhmRdCeRgt25aA8tPgJ3NH195CbKZNmb49.99136037 MONA
 
 
MMZhmRdCeRgt25aA8tPgJ3NH195CbKZNmb49.99136037 MONA
MMZhmRdCeRgt25aA8tPgJ3NH195CbKZNmb25.78545154 MONA
 
 
MMZhmRdCeRgt25aA8tPgJ3NH195CbKZNmb25.78545154 MONA